Art Deco Bronze Sculpture Of A Golfer Girl
Art Deco Bronze Sculpture Depicting A Golferess
Charming Art Deco bronze sculpture depicting an elegant female golfer in an end-of-swing posture, dating from the early 20th century.
The figure perfectly embodies the spirit of the Art Deco years, a period during which sport, feminine elegance and modernity became symbols of refinement and social progress. Dressed in a flowing long skirt and wearing a cap, the young woman stands confidently, her club resting behind her shoulders, in an attitude that is at once graceful and dynamic.
The sculptor aptly combines slender lines with subtle modeling, creating a vertical composition characteristic of the Art Deco aesthetic. The bronze patina enhances the silhouette, the folds of the garment and the expression of the face, while underlining the decorative quality of the whole.
